The quiz consists of 9 multi-part problems. Each part of every problem is equally weighted. 2Problem 1 (1 point each): A junk box in your room contains 16 old batteries, 6 of which are dead. Define the random variable X = the number of working batteries in a sample of 4 batteries from the junk box.

  1. a) Name the distribution, with specific parameter values, which can be used to model X.
  2. b) Write out the correct formula, with specific numbers substituted, to find the probability that there is at most one working battery among the four sampled batteries. Do not solve.

Problem 2 (1 point each): The table below summarizes 272 films from 2011 that have been classified into a genre and have a rating. Define the events R = Rating PG-13 and G = Comedy. Use events R and G and the table below to answer parts(a) – (d). Show your work and summarize your answers in a sentence in the context of the problem.

Rating

Genre PG PG-13 R Total

Action/Adventure 20 15 20 55

Comedy 20 22 31 73

Documentary 8 11 9 28

Drama 20 39 57 116

Total 68 87 117 272
